2005 Mitsubishi Outlander vs. 2011 Toyota Tundra
To start off, 2011 Toyota Tundra is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Mitsubishi Outlander.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Mitsubishi Outlander would be higher. At 5,663 cc (8 cylinders), 2011 Toyota Tundra is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Toyota Tundra (381 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 218 more horse power than 2005 Mitsubishi Outlander. (163 HP @ 4000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2011 Toyota Tundra should accelerate faster than 2005 Mitsubishi Outlander.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Mitsubishi Outlander weights approximately 178 kg more than 2011 Toyota Tundra.
Let's talk about torque, 2011 Toyota Tundra (544 Nm) has 331 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Mitsubishi Outlander. (213 Nm). This means 2011 Toyota Tundra will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Mitsubishi Outlander.
